了解区块链的基本概念
要选对区块链技术平台,首先得搞清楚区块链是什么。你可以把区块链想象成一个分布式的账本,所有的数据都不是存储在某一个地方,而是分散在网络的每一个节点上。它的特点是去中心化、不可篡改和透明。这就意味着,一旦写到链上的数据,谁都不能轻易地改动。这在某些情况下可以有效提升数据安全性和信任度。
明确你的需求
在选择平台之前,你得先弄清楚自己的需求是什么。你是希望用区块链来提高数据的安全性?还是想要通过智能合约来实现自动化?或者只是想要个简单的点对点支付系统?各种需求都能推导出不同的选择。比如,如果你需要构建一个供应链系统,可能会更偏向于那些支持高并发和高吞吐量的平台。
评估技术特点
不同的区块链平台在技术上都有所差异。比如,Ethereum以其智能合约著称,很适合想要开发去中心化应用的企业。但是,它的交易费用(即“Gas费”)有时也比较高,让人却步。而像Hyperledger Fabric这样的企业级平台虽然学习曲线陡峭,但它的灵活性和可扩展性无疑也是一大卖点。
考虑社区和支持
一个技术平台背后的社区支持是非常重要的。你可以想象一下,如果你在用某个平台时遇到问题,但丝毫没有人可以求助,心里啥滋味。社区的活跃度能直接影响到你获取帮助和资源的便捷程度。大多数活跃的社区通常会定期更新文档,也有不少教程和示例代码供你参考,这样会让你感到事半功倍。
合规性和安全性
这也是个不得不提的点。在很多行业,合规性是敏感话题,特别是金融、医疗等行业极其重视数据的安全与隐私。如果你选择的平台不符合相关法规,后面可就容易闹出大问题。比如,在美国,相关法规对区块链和加密货币的监管越来越严格,你如果不注意可能会被罚款。所以,选个合规性好的平台很有必要。
性能和扩展性
区块链的性能也至关重要。一般来说,交易速度快、扩展能力强的平台更受青睐。比如,某些区块链每秒钟能够处理的交易量远远超过其他平台,这在处理大量交易时简直是如鱼得水。想象一下,如果你的应用需要在高峰期处理成千上万的交易,如果平台跟不上,可能会让用户恶心,直接影响体验。
测试和原型开发
在确实决定之前,不妨先做个原型。很多平台都提供测试网,时间和资金都相对宽裕的情况下,你可以提前上手。尤其是让你自己在平台上跑跑Demo,看看是否能达成预期效果。一旦确认方向,投资开发阶段的风险和成本都会大幅降低。
考察成本
当然,选择区块链平台时,成本也不能忽略。它包括初期投资、维护成本、还有你可能面临的一些隐性费用。这些费用和你的预算要对得上号。不能因为一味追求某个平台的特点而忽略了成本,最终让自己陷入财务危机就得不偿失。
总结与展望
在选择区块链技术平台时,真的得考虑方方面面。最重要的是,找到最适合自己需求的平台。每个平台都有自己的强项和短板,不存在一刀切的解决方案。无论你是开发者,公司高管,还是行业小白,保持开放的心态,多交流多尝试,可能才是应对未来区块链世界的良方。
最后,区块链技术依旧在不断演变,就像一场永不停歇的马拉松。能在技术转型中及时调整策略,才是真正的赢家。希望你能在这条路上找到合适的方向,继续探索区块链的无穷奥秘!
